Management Meeting Minutes — Regional Sales Review

Attendees: Dray, Okonkwo-Fell, Tasmin.

North region: 104% of target. Harrowgate territory lagging; pipeline thin past Q2. Approved temporary SDR support for the Melverton accounts. Renewal pricing for Bexley cluster deferred to next session. Action: sales leads to resubmit forecasts by Friday. One confidential item follows below.

management briefing: Only 33 of the 205 pilot accounts renewed Kasath, so a churn review is set for October 17. Weniusek Logistics is in early talks to buy Holethax Freight for about $345.6 million.

GateTally only aggregates lanes registered through the `lane_manifest` hook. Custom lane types declared elsewhere are ignored silently. Register each lane before the first tick of the counting cycle, and ensure your type string matches the manifest exactly — it's case-sensitive. Counts backfill automatically within one cycle after registration. If counts remain zero after two full cycles, capture your manifest output and send it to the plugin support desk at the address below.

alerts address for kafof-bagag: kasael@olvarqdyn.corp

## Product-Line Retirement: Stonewren Series (Managers Only)

Sales leads: the Stonewren appliance line is being retired. No new orders after end of Q2. Support continues 18 months for existing customers; spares guaranteed for 12. Migration path is the Kestrelline range — trade-in credits apply at list minus 20%. Do not announce externally until the comms pack ships. Update pipeline forecasts this week and flag any committed Stonewren deals above standard volume to regional ops. The rationale for the retirement is set out below.

board note of kadug-tawig: Only 5 of the 100 pilot accounts renewed Oliath, so a churn review is set for April 15.